prophet Posted July 13, 2021 Share Posted July 13, 2021 20 hours ago, Nikon Girl said: I am now able to see photos in preview if I click the spacebar on said photo Don't forget, in macOS you can select multiple images and Quick Look (spacebar), then click the little grid icon (upper left next to nav arrows) to see everything in a virtual proof sheet. R C-R Posted July 13, 2021 Share Posted July 13, 2021 39 minutes ago, prophet said: Don't forget, in macOS you can select multiple images and Quick Look (spacebar), then click the little grid icon (upper left next to nav arrows) to see everything in a virtual proof sheet. Then hit escape to back out to singular view. You can also click on the double-arrow icon to the right of the two next/previous buttons to open a full screen version of the current image, complete with a slideshow option, plus an option for a full screen "index" sheet.
